Excel宏被禁用怎么办 如何设置让Excel宏运行

如题所述

让Excel工作簿中宏自动运行的方法步骤如下:

1、启动Excel并打开包含宏的工作表,在“开发工具”选项卡的“代码”组中单击“宏”按钮,打开“宏”对话框,单击“编辑”按钮打开VBA编辑器窗口,如图1所示。在代码窗口中将原有的过程名更改为"Auto_Open",如图2所示。切换到Excel窗口,再次打开“宏”对话框,可以看到宏的名称已经改变,如图3所示。保存该文档,当再次打开该文档时,宏将自动运行。

图1 单击“编辑”按钮

图2 修改过程名

图3 宏名称发生改变

2、在“开发工具”选项卡的“代码”组中单击"Visual Basic"按钮打开VBA编辑器,在工程资源管理器窗口中双击"Sheet1(Sheet1)"选项,如图4所示。在打开的代码窗口的“对象”下拉列表中选择"Worksheet"选项,在“事件”下拉列表中选择"Activate"选项,在Activate事件代码中添加宏过程名,如图5所示。保存文档,这样当工作表被激活时宏将自动执行。

图4 双击

图5 选择对象和事件并输入代码

温馨提示:答案为网友推荐,仅供参考
第1个回答  推荐于2017-12-16
启用宏的设置方式有多种。
可以首先打开“office 左上角文件按钮”,选择“excel选项”——“信任中心”——“信任中心设置”。
进入“信任中心设置”界面后,选择“宏设置”,在“宏设置 ”中有启动宏的不同方式。本回答被提问者采纳
第2个回答  2016-08-26
设置开启就行了
相似回答